This is how to Fix A Split Fusion Drive on any iMac that comes pre-installed with High Sierra or MacOS Mojave.

****Terminal Codes for MacOS High Sierra:

diskutil list

diskutil cs create Macintosh\ HD disk0 disk 1

diskutil cs list

diskutil cs createVolume [Logical Volume Group number] jhfs+ Macintosh\ HD 100%

*****Terminal codes for MacOS Mojave:

diskutil resetFusion

type: Yes

1. cmd + r
2. DiskUtility (FestplattenDienstprogramm)
3.Terminal:"diskutil list"
3a. unmount disks
4. Terminal:"diskutil cs create Fusion disk0 disk1" or "diskutil cs create MacintoshHd disk0 disk1"(creating new logical Group with SSD0 and HDD1)
4a.. diskutil cs list
5. Terminal: "diskutil coreStorage createVolume" (copy and paste Disk-ID) "jhfs+ "MacintoshHD"100%
or
5a. Terminal: "diskutil cs createVolume" (copy and paste Disk-ID) "jhfs+ "Fusion"2256g
5b.. diskutil list
6. exit
